The assessment of radiological risks associated with the ingestion of 210Po, 210Pb, and 137Cs in marine organisms collected from the local fish market of Kenitra, Morocco
Journal of Radioanalytical and Nuclear Chemistry ( IF 1.6 ) Pub Date : 2020-05-02 , DOI: 10.1007/s10967-020-07178-6
Elaarabi Deiaa , Laissaoui Abdelmorhit , Guessous Amina , Azzouz Benkdad , Chakir Hajoub

210Po, 210Pb, and 137Cs activities were measured using gamma and alpha spectrometry in commonly consumed seafood collected from the local fish market of Kenitra, Morocco. 210Po activity ranged from 0.76 to 182.5 Bq kg−1 w.w, while 210Pb and 137Cs activities were 1 and 4 Bq kg−1 w.w, respectively. The potential health risks associated with the consumption of seafood were assessed through the calculation of the committed effective dose, the daily intake, and the lifetime cancer risk. The obtained results of the committed effective dose were below the limit (1 mSv year−1), while the lifetime cancer risk exceeded the range of acceptable values.

评估与摄入从摩洛哥肯尼特拉当地鱼市收集的海洋生物中的 210Po、210Pb 和 137Cs 相关的放射性风险

210Po、210Pb 和 137Cs 活性是使用伽马和 α 光谱法在从摩洛哥肯尼特拉当地鱼市收集的常用海鲜中测量的。210Po 的活性范围为 0.76 至 182.5 Bq kg-1 ww,而 210Pb 和 137Cs 的活性分别为 1 和 4 Bq kg-1 ww。与食用海鲜相关的潜在健康风险是通过计算承诺有效剂量、每日摄入量和终生癌症风险来评估的。获得的待积有效剂量结果低于限值(1 mSv year−1),而终生癌症风险超出了可接受值的范围。
